ARROW ELECTRONICS AND HANDSON-TRAINING INTRODUCE TRAINING SESSIONS ON FPGA AND ARM TECHNOLOGIES

27-02-2017

Arrow Electronics announced today an exclusive cooperation agreement with HandsOn-Training, with activities across Europe. As part of this agreement, HandsOn-Training, a private company headquartered in Kfar-Saba, Israel, will provide up-to-date know-how on the newest technologies, processors, microcontrollers and FPGAs to Arrow’s customers and Field Application Engineers alike. HandsOn-Training was chosen by various leading semiconductor suppliers as authorized training center. David Spragg, vice president engineering, Arrow Electronics EMEA, said: “These training sessions will deliver multiple benefits for our customers, allowing them to improve their designs and launch products more rapidly.” “With the increasing complexity and integration of SoC devices and FPGAs, security in embedded devices demand and efficient Hardware-Software partitioning, design engineers require high quality training in order to reduce time to market either on their own board design or with SoM” said Oren Hollander, CEO and co-founder of HandsOn-Training. “We are excited to be working with Arrow to develop new training programs for their customers across EMEA.”
